    Liberal Hotspots Beyond the Coast How Interior Cities Shape Progressive Politics

    While coastal cities often steal the spotlight for their progressive politics, a number of inland urban centers are quietly but decisively influencing the liberal landscape across the U.S. These interior cities combine unique regional cultures with growing diverse populations, fostering vibrant political activism and innovative social policies. Their contributions challenge the notion that liberal values are confined to coastal elites, proving instead that progressive dynamics thrive far from ocean views.

    Key factors driving this inland liberalism include strong community-based movements, expanding universities, and a focus on sustainable urban development. Notably, these cities often lead in areas such as affordable housing initiatives, environmental justice programs, and criminal justice reform. Below is a snapshot comparison of two notable interior hotspots, illustrating their distinct yet impactful roles:

    CityPopulationSignature Progressive PolicyInfluence on Regional Politics
    Denver, CO735,000Comprehensive Climate Action PlanShifts Rocky Mountain region towards green energy
    Minneapolis, MN430,000Police Accountability ReformNational model for justice system overhaul

    Community Initiatives and Policies Defining Liberal Urban Environments

    In these liberal urban hubs, innovative community initiatives showcase a strong commitment to inclusivity and sustainability. Cities on this list have implemented forward-thinking policies that prioritize affordable housing, public transportation, and green spaces, fostering environments where diversity thrives. From local ordinances banning discrimination based on gender identity to programs promoting renewable energy adoption, these urban centers actively shape their futures through community-driven decision-making.

    Key elements defining their progressive landscapes include:

    • Universal Access: Expansive public transit systems reducing car dependency and improving mobility for all residents.
    • Equity-Focused Housing: Rent control and mixed-income zoning to combat gentrification and displacement.
    • Green Urban Planning: Investments in parks, bike lanes, and urban agriculture supporting environmental goals.
    • Community Engagement: Inclusive forums ensuring marginalized voices influence policy and development.
    Policy AreaExamples from Cities
    HousingSeattle’s Mandatory Housing Affordability program
    TransportationPortland’s commitment to expanding light rail
    EnvironmentalDenver’s carbon neutrality goals by 2050
    Social JusticeMinneapolis’ police reform and community accountability measures
